Title: Materials Data on Al2CdSe4 by Materials Project

Abstract

CdAl2Se4 is Spinel structured and crystallizes in the cubic Fd-3m space group. The structure is three-dimensional. Cd2+ is bonded to four equivalent Se2- atoms to form CdSe4 tetrahedra that share corners with twelve equivalent AlSe6 octahedra. The corner-sharing octahedral tilt angles are 60°. All Cd–Se bond lengths are 2.64 Å. Al3+ is bonded to six equivalent Se2- atoms to form AlSe6 octahedra that share corners with six equivalent CdSe4 tetrahedra and edges with six equivalent AlSe6 octahedra. All Al–Se bond lengths are 2.60 Å. Se2- is bonded to one Cd2+ and three equivalent Al3+ atoms to form a mixture of distorted corner and edge-sharing SeAl3Cd trigonal pyramids.
